A first-of-its-kind digital condom that protects from the recording of non-consensual content during sex by blocking mobile devices has been developed.
The Camdom app is described as being as easy to use as a regular condom — and prevents secretly filmed sex content being posted online.
Before having sex, users place their smartphones close to each other and , via Bluetooth, swipe down a virtual button to block all cameras and microphones.
It can simultaneously block as many devices as needed.
If one user tries to sneak out, an alarm signals a potential threat of non-consensual recording.
The app has been created for German condom brand Billy Boy.
A spokesperson said: “Taking photos, videos or audio without consent with a smartphone has never been easier, which has led to an alarming situation among teens around the world.
“Once content is leaked, it spreads like a virus making it impossible to track – causing emotional distress, depression, the loss of jobs and even suicidal thoughts among the victims. "
